Recall that three weeks ago, Flour Mills of Nigeria Plc (FMN), the makers of Golden Penny products, began its journey to feed the nation during this pandemic starting with Lagos State.

Two weeks later, the company had already reached several states, including Oyo, Kano, Kwara, Kaduna, Cross Rivers, Ekiti, Ogun, Edo, Niger and Rivers state. How remarkable that during this pandemic, Flour Mills of Nigeria is impacting lives!

Interestingly, Flour Mills of Nigeria is taking it even further with a donation of medical equipment worth over N500 million for healthcare workers on the frontline battling the coronavirus on a daily basis.
